Hi there, I’m checking if the Dark Pro 4 Cooler from !BeQuiet will fit your 10850K with the Z490-H from Asus. I’m curious about possible issues with RAM, CPU power, or the cooler itself—like it being too big. The website says it should work, but there’s a yellow warning next to it. What does that mean? Anyone has experience with this setup? Thanks!

When you hover over the exclamation mark, it indicates not all RAM slots are available. It might mean taller RAM modules or that you can't reach them while the cooler is in place, though low-profile RAM should still fit. You can reach out to their support for peace of mind—they usually provide reliable assistance.

the motherboard fits because it's a standard ATX design, and the cooler was made with ATX in mind for ram space. it depends on your RAM model, not the board itself. also verify your case's CPU cooler capacity—your current cooler might need adjustment if you're using a tall RAM setup.
